Output 2a7c2de7918ee89dff8a3e52f43d06fced98d9bb1f714f511cb5dc7556f83f6a:1

value
513068504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faa64ed891eeae1586692823bd657acb1d0839e OP_EQUAL
address
3Ld3vTD1LqMPiAGFGsRM3TCejQfBsJDRVu
transaction
2a7c2de7918ee89dff8a3e52f43d06fced98d9bb1f714f511cb5dc7556f83f6a
confirmations
393145
spent
true